Step 1: Containment and Assessment
Our crew arrives quickly to contain the water damage and prevent further spreading. We use specialized equipment to detect hidden moisture and assess the full extent of the damage, including any affected walls, floors, and ceilings.
Step 2: Water Removal and Extraction
Using heavy-duty pumps and wet vacs, our team removes standing water from the living room, and extracts water from carpets, upholstery, and other materials. This is a critical step in preventing further damage and reducing drying time.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We use advanced drying equipment, including desiccants and dehumidifiers, to remove moisture from the air and surfaces. This ensures thorough drying and reduces the risk of mold and mildew growth.
Step 4: Repair and Reconstruction
Depending on the extent of the damage, our team may need to repair or replace affected materials, including drywall, flooring, and ceilings. We work with you to ensure that the final result is not only functional but also looks great.

How Long Does Living Room Water Removal Take?
The length of time it takes to complete living room water removal varies dep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Our team works quickly to contain the damage and prevent further spreading, but the actual drying and repair process can take several days to a week or more.
